a.lp-button.lpc-button--type-1._v2-text {
  background: radial-gradient(at center center, #2799d8 34%, #27d2d8 100%) !important;
}
a.lp-button.lpc-button--type-1._v2-text {
  text-transform: uppercase;
}
.lpc-features-1__item-title.lp-header-title-2 {
  -webkit-text-stroke-width: 2px;
  -webkit-text-stroke-color: #275ed88c;
}
div#i45c1bche_0 {
  padding-bottom: 0px;
}
@media (max-width: 1199px) {
  .lpc-features-1__title, .lpc-banners__title, .lpc-offer__caption {
    font-size: 48px !important;
  }
  .lpc-features-1__item-title {
    font-size: 60px !important;
  }
}
@media (max-width: 959px) {
  .lpc-features-1__title, .lpc-banners__title, .lpc-offer__caption {
    font-size: 38px !important;
  }
  .lpc-features-1__item-title {
    font-size: 44px !important;
  }
}
@media (max-width: 599px) {
  .lpc-features-1__title, .lpc-banners__title, .lpc-offer__caption, .lpc-popup-form-1__title {
    font-size: 32px !important;
  }
  .lpc-features-1__item-subtitle {
    font-size: 26px !important;
  }
  .lpc-features-1__item-title {
    font-size: 44px !important;
  }
  .lpc-banners__wrap {
    padding-top: 40px !important;
    padding-bottom: 40px !important;
  }
  html body .lpc-popup-form-1 .lp-form-tpl__item {
    padding-bottom: 8px;
  }
  .lpc-offer, .lpc-features-5 {
    padding-bottom: 30px !important;
  }
}
@media (max-width: 479px) {
  .lpc-features-1__title, .lpc-banners__title, .lpc-offer__caption, .lpc-popup-form-1__title {
    font-size: 28px !important;
  }
  .lpc-features-1__item-subtitle {
    font-size: 23px !important;
  }
  .lpc-banners__text {
    font-size: 19px !important;
  }
}
